ok so i tried the [FIX] ADB method to break factory reset bootloop by wiping /mtd8 method to fix this problem. but i don't really understand how to do this part:

cut-and-paste this line into the command prompt but don't push enter yet:


Code:
adb shell flash_eraseall /dev/mtd/mtd8; adb reboot recovery

As soon as the silver LG logo diasppears and LGE factory recovery starts, press enter.
the timing may need to be adjusted on either side of where LG logo fades, and LGE recovery starts to format the two partitions, if adb says 'no device'
you can paste the line again and again until adb talks to the phone at the right time. you don't have but a few seconds each boot to get the command through to your V.
once the adb commands punch through, /dev/mtd/mtd8 is cleared so the boot loop should be gone and you will actually boot into recovery.
